Step-by-Step Engagement Protocol
How we progress from telemetry intake to benchmarked SQL playbook delivery.
Phase 1: Telemetry & Workload Profiling
We non-intrusively inspect query execution distributions, I/O wait states, lock queues, and table statistics to pinpoint the root architectural bottlenecks.
Phase 2: Execution Tree & Plan Decomposition
We isolate slow transactions, review nested loop joins, sequential scans, and unindexed foreign keys, and produce refactored query plans in staging environments.
Phase 3: Index Restructuring & Memory Alignment
We craft targeted covering indices, partial indices, and calibrate memory thresholds to maximize in-memory cache hits and eliminate disk spills.
Phase 4: Verification & Handover
We run repeatable load simulations, verify latency reductions, and present a structured maintenance protocol for long-term cluster stability.
